I spent a fortune in the arcades playing a game called Commando , I'm ashamed to remember that once I went to visit a friend in another city and when I arrived a took a detour to an arcade where I knew the game Commando was hosted, arriving about 2 hours late to my friend.

So what was so special about Commando. Pace to the action really! You play a soldier who is dropped into enemy territory by helicopter. Immediately it's obvious you're behind enemy lines and must battle your way through waves of enemy troops until you reach their base. There you must defeat dozens of enemy troops resulting (if you don't shoot them in error) in the release of capture POWs.

Then you moved onto new territory and began the whole process of fighting enemy troops to finally reach a base and free the prisoners.
Commando was converted to the ZX Spectrum by Elite and in my mind at the time it appeared to be a great conversion but looking back now graphically a lot was left to the player's imagination.
